At its core, ISO 20022 is defined by its metamodel, a conceptual blueprint that dictates how financial information is structured and exchanged. This metamodel is realized through XML Schema Definition (XSD), the technical language used to define the structure and data types of ISO 20022 messages. XSDs ensure that messages are syntactically correct and machine-readable, enabling seamless automated processing across diverse systems. Each message type, whether it’s a payment initiation (PAIN), a cash management message (CAMT), or a securities settlement instruction (SETR), has a corresponding XSD that precisely dictates the elements, attributes, data types, and cardinality (how many times an element can appear) within the message.

The standard leverages a data dictionary, a central repository of reusable business components and data types. This dictionary is not merely a list; it’s a carefully curated collection of semantic building blocks, ensuring consistent terminology and data representation across all ISO 20022 messages. For instance, concepts like ‘Party Identification,’ ‘Account Identification,’ or ‘Amount’ are defined once and then reused across different message types. This reusability promotes efficiency and reduces ambiguity. Furthermore, the data dictionary is constantly evolving, reflecting the dynamic nature of the financial industry.

ISO 20022 distinguishes itself through its business process catalogue. This catalogue goes beyond message definitions, documenting the business processes that these messages support. It outlines the sequence of messages exchanged between participants in specific financial scenarios, like payment clearing and settlement, securities trading, or trade services. This process-oriented approach ensures that messages are not just technically sound but also logically aligned with real-world financial workflows. The catalogue provides a standardized framework for implementing end-to-end automation, reducing manual intervention and improving operational efficiency.

A key technical strength of ISO 20022 is its extensibility. While the standard provides a rich set of predefined message types and components, it also allows for national, community, and private extensions. This is achieved through mechanisms within the XSD and metamodel that enable users to add custom elements and attributes without breaking interoperability with the core standard. However, this extensibility requires careful management and governance to prevent fragmentation and maintain a reasonable level of standardization. Organizations must balance the need for customization with the imperative of global interoperability.

Implementation of ISO 20022 necessitates robust technical infrastructure. Systems must be capable of parsing and generating XML messages conforming to the defined XSDs. This often involves adopting specialized messaging middleware, XML processing libraries, and data mapping tools. Furthermore, security is paramount. ISO 20022 messages, particularly those carrying sensitive financial information, must be protected through encryption, digital signatures, and secure communication protocols. The technical specifications also implicitly address security by promoting structured data, which facilitates easier security audits and data governance compared to unstructured formats.

Finally, versioning and maintenance are critical technical considerations. ISO 20022 is not static; it evolves to accommodate new business needs and technological advancements. New versions and maintenance releases are periodically published. Organizations must have strategies for managing version upgrades, ensuring backward compatibility where possible, and migrating systems to new versions to leverage the latest functionalities and maintain compliance. This requires careful planning, testing, and potentially significant system updates.
